Mobile Gambling Trends in Australia: Practical Guidance for 2024

How Mobile Gambling Is Shaping the Australian Market

Smartphones have become the default gateway to online casino, sports betting and live dealer action for most Australians. In the past twelve months, the proportion of wagers placed on a mobile device has jumped from roughly 55 % to well over 70 %. That shift is not just about convenience – it’s driving operators to redesign games, payment flows and customer support around touch‑screen experiences.

Because the Australian Communications and Media Authority (ACMA) enforces strict licensing rules, reputable operators are investing heavily in secure mobile apps that meet local compliance. Players now expect instant load times, clear navigation, and a seamless transition from desktop to handheld without losing bonuses or promotional offers.

Live casino on mobile

Live dealer tables have been optimised for portrait mode, allowing players to watch a real‑time dealer on a 5‑inch screen without the lag that plagued early versions. Expect higher‑definition streams and the ability to switch tables with a single tap.

Sports betting apps

Betting on AFL, NRL and cricket matches now includes in‑play micro‑betting, where odds update every few seconds. Mobile‑first sportsbooks push push notifications for live odds changes, making it easier to act on impulse while watching the game.

Hybrid platforms

Some operators combine casino, sportsbook and bingo into one unified app. This “all‑in‑one” approach is gaining traction because players can move from a roulette spin to a quick football wager without logging into a separate site.

Bonuses and Wagering Requirements on Mobile Devices

Mobile‑only promotions have become a staple, but they often come with specific wagering requirements. A typical welcome package might be “$200 match bonus + 50 free spins, 30× wagering on the bonus amount.” Make sure the terms are the same whether you claim on desktop or via the app.

Some operators waive the wagering requirement on certain games, like low‑volatility slot titles, to encourage mobile play. Check the “bonus terms” section for any game restrictions – a bonus limited to “selected slots” can be a hidden pitfall if you prefer table games.

Payment Methods and Withdrawal Speed for Aussie Players

Australian players favour payment methods that are instantly recognised by banks. POLi, PayID and direct EFT are now standard on many mobile casino apps, delivering deposit confirmations in seconds.

Withdrawal speed is equally critical. While e‑wallets such as PayPal and Skrill can process payouts within a few hours, card withdrawals may take 2–3 business days. Look for operators that advertise “instant payouts” for at least one of your preferred methods.

Registration, Verification and Security on Mobile Apps

The registration flow on a good mobile casino is designed to be completed in under three minutes. Typically you’ll input an email, set a password, and verify your identity using a camera‑based scan of your driver’s licence or passport – the KYC step is now a simple photo upload.

Security protocols such as SSL encryption, two‑factor authentication (2FA) and biometric login (fingerprint or facial recognition) are increasingly common. These features protect your personal data and keep your funds safe, especially when you’re on public Wi‑Fi.

Responsible Gambling Tools Built Into Mobile Platforms

Most reputable apps embed responsible‑gambling controls right in the menu: deposit limits, loss limits, session timers and self‑exclusion options. Setting a daily loss cap of $100, for example, will automatically block further bets once you hit the threshold.

Look for real‑time alerts that pop up when you’re approaching a limit, and ensure the app provides easy access to support contacts – live chat, phone, and email – all within the same mobile interface.
